Incident About BFM Newsreader...

3. “The latest incdent about BFM newsreader being threatened with death, rape and being burnt alive by those I assume to be Malay-Muslim netizens brings forth serious questions for this country. Is this country safe for our children to live in? if a simple point is raised against such issue as Hudud or even such issue as democracy and clean elections can produce outburst of murder, rape and burning people alive, what does it say about our country, its citizens and our leadership?” …Prof Dr. Mohamad Tajuddin Mohamad Rasdi (Speaks Up, The Sun, March 26,2015)

How do you view above statement?


     This issue is about Aisyah Tajuddin who is actually the presenter of business radio station BFM 89.9.She was being treated with death, rape and being burn alive because of her video questioning the enforcement of hudud in Kelantan. The video was being posted in the BFM Projek Diolog BFM Kupas is actually to question the PAS-led Kelantan government’s priorities.

     After the death threats against Aisyah have become such serious issue which is Prof  Dr Mohamad Tajuddin’s daughter, he is questioning either Malaysia is safe or not if a simple  point of view against hudud or issue as democracy and clean election can lead to murder, rape and burning alive. Prof Dr Mohamad Tajuddin has stated that “…I have noticed that one’s making threats of this nature come from mostly Malays who I assume Muslims”. His statement has argued about Malays who are being cynical about the issue without checking the message BFM try to deliver.

     I think citizens should not threatening Aisyah in a bad way such as death, rape and being burn alive. Malaysia is one of country that practices parliamentary democracy system where every problem can be solved by using a predetermined law. However it is unprofessional when they treat people by using an internet as a medium to critic and condemning without think the consequences will happen in future. These types of societies known as “keyboard warrior”. They just brave to critic in front of their computer or laptop rather than face to face which not professional at all.

     Besides that, Aisyah has admitted that she has no intention to insult any religion and she did apologise for incident that happen. BFM also has stated that”… Aisyah had not written the script and the views in the video did not reflect her stance on the law”, The Malaysian Insider (2015). Citizens should stop threatened with death, rape, being burn alive and let the law solve this issue. We as a Malaysian civilian should unite and respect each other so that we can live in peacefully.

Stereotyping : "Women Shouldn't Behind The Wheel"

2. Stereotyping is exaggerated generalizations associated with a categorizing system; they go beyond the facts at hand and make claims that usually have no valid basis. However, it is also something that most people find difficult to avoid from doing. So, let’s explore your sense of tendency to make generalizations by expanding the following statement:

Women shouldn’t behind the wheel…






     In my opinion, I don’t agree with the statement “women shouldn’t behind the wheel”. It is because women nowadays can think wisely about the safeness while driving a car especially mother that take along with their children. Men should not underestimate women capabilities when they are driving. They think that women who are driving a car can cause an accident, driving with emotion and sometimes they think women are selfish while driving. This issue happen because of stereotyping which is they judge people based on their own opinions and assumption. Men always think that they can drive better than women. However according to Kendel (2012) stated that   “in 2007, statistics reveal men were involved in 6.1 million car accidents while women were involved in 4.4 million”. From the statement it can be proven that women are not the main reasons who are can cause an accident but it is vice versa. Men sometimes drive with emotions. They cannot see other people who are faster than them and they started to race which is may lead danger for other road user. 

     Societies should support every women behind the wheel. Currently, we can see women have made driving as their carrier. For example, in our country itself, we can see women drive a taxi and buses. It is good to have a female driver because sometimes citizen especially women doesn’t feel comfortable to ride male driver. Certain of male driver like to take advantage towards women passenger. For example, they tend tease their women passenger by using indecent words, touch them and more. It is somewhat dangerous for women and it better to have female driver in our societies. I think we should salute to all female driver give all support to them. Lastly, men and women can be equal as long they do their best to drive safely.
